    Unsatisfied with current laptop -- thinking of new one

    And need recommendations...

    Currently I have an Acer laptop, while adequate, doesn't quite satisfy me. The keyboard isn't as responsive enough for me. I find myself constantly backspacing because letters keep getting left out. The colors on the screen seem washed out. I suppose I'm used to the brightness of an LCD now, but I can't do any graphics work on the laptop because the colors I use on the laptop wind up looking horrible on desktop LCDs and even other laptops. The 15.4" Widescreen is nice, but I feel that a bit smaller and lighter would benefit me more. Finally, the plastic build feels kinda cheap, and I have broke a tiny piece of it.

    I want to "upgrade", or get one that'll satiate me better anyway.

    I'm looking for a laptop with the following features...

    - 3+ hrs battery life doing normal tasks -- word processing, web browsing, etc.. Obviously more is better.
    - Decent video/screen performance -- I do game occasionally on my laptop, the colors have to be more "accurate" as well.
    - Responsive keyboard -- I hate having to constantly backspace when coding or whatnot
    - Solid build -- I can be rough with my laptops
    - Light -- I'm weak, I'd like it to weigh no more then one of my textbooks (which are pretty heavy)
    - Reasonably priced -- If I do "upgrade", I'd like to sell of my old one to help pay for this one. I don't want to spend more then $1500 total on this laptop, but if I have to, I will spend up to $2000 :\

    Finally, some features that'd be nice but not needed

    - Looks. I'm shallow, I like things to look cool.
    - 512+ mb of RAM -- can upgrade this if need be.
    - 5400/7200 RPM HDD -- can upgrade this if need be

    If anyone could point me towards which brands/models to look out for, that'd be great

    sony s270/s360

    - centrino (the best performance and battery life you can get)
    - everything wireless builtin
    - DVD-RW drive
    - up tp 1gb ram and 100gb HDD
    - 13" WIDESCREEN 16:9 x-brite (best laptop screen i have ever seen)
    - radeon 9700m
    - sexy looks
    - ultra light and small at 4.5lbs


    IMHO the perfect portable laptop... the only problem is that sony quality is a bit of a hit or miss... however "quality" laptops like ibms have boring intel xtreme graphics and 4:3 low res screen... its a compromise
